In light of the recent Air India incident in London, Indian aviation safety experts are being sent to Seattle to observe tests on a fuel switch panel removed from the aircraft in February.
According to the DGCA, during the London-Bangalore flight incident, the pilots reported unstable operation of the switches, which failed to remain in the “run” position during the first two engine start attempts but stabilized on the third. Initially, British regulators deemed the module functional. However, the Indian DGCA insisted on laboratory testing at Boeing’s factory in the presence of their specialists. Additional tests include verifying the integrity and functionality of the switches under controlled conditions. Air India confirmed that Boeing and DGCA found the module fully operational, with the testing conducted as a precautionary measure. The U.S. Federal Aviation Administration noted that last year’s crash was likely not caused by technical failure but by pilot actions. Indian experts plan their visit in June, approximately around the anniversary of the crash, to study the switch locking mechanism and determine whether external pressure could move them into a blocked position. Although British regulators confirmed the switches’ functionality, the investigation continues to determine why the pilots reported the issue only after landing. Boeing has issued a service bulletin to all 787 operators, reminding them of existing procedures without introducing new instructions.
